Transform a smartphone into a spectrophotometer with the Carolina® Spectroscopy Chamber!
The Carolina® Spectroscopy Chamber, like its traditional counterpart, is designed to allow light to pass through a sample in a clear colorless tube. The smartphone application analyzes the light. Students then convert that collected data to absorbance or transmittance and create Beer-Lambert calibration curves to determine the concentration of food dye in popular powdered drink mixes.
Not only are students engaged in science using a device with which they are highly familiar, but they also learn how a spectrophotometer works on the inside before moving on to a delicate, more expensive instrument. Works with both Android™ and iOS® devices. Use the color analyzer app of your choice; no special optical glass tubes are required. Materials are sufficient for 30 students working in groups of 3.
